Aquarium & Fish Pond Monitoring System: Get Alerted Before You Lose Fish

Aquarium temperature monitoring

Ask anyone who’s been in this hobby long enough, and they’ll have a story. A heater that quietly failed over a long weekend. A canister filter that lost prime while the tank sat unattended for two days. A slow drip from a bulkhead fitting that nobody noticed until the cabinet floor had swollen and warped. The water looked fine at a glance — until it very much wasn’t.

That’s the frustrating thing about fish keeping: a tank can look completely normal right up until the moment it doesn’t. Discus don’t gasp dramatically at the surface when a heater starts creeping down half a degree an hour. Neon Tetras don’t school any differently when dissolved oxygen drops from 7 ppm to 4. By the time you see a problem — clamped fins, fish hanging near the outflow, that filmy look to the water — you’re often already managing a crisis instead of preventing one.

This is where an aquarium monitoring system earns its keep. Mobeye builds compact GSM-based monitoring devices that watch the things you can’t watch yourself — temperature, power, leaks, water chemistry — and alert your phone the second something drifts out of range. No dependence on home Wi-Fi (often the first thing to fail during a storm). Just a signal that reaches you whether you’re at work, asleep, or on the other side of the country at a fish show.

Wireless Temperature Monitoring: How It Works and Where It Helps

remote temperature monitoring

A freezer fails overnight. A boiler stops working in an empty holiday home. A vaccine storage unit drifts above the permitted range on a Sunday afternoon. In each case, the cost of finding out too late — in spoiled stock, property damage, or wasted medication — far exceeds the cost of knowing straight away.

Wireless temperature monitoring solves exactly that problem. A sensor placed at the location measures temperature continuously and sends an alert to your phone the moment something goes outside the set limits. No manual checks, no site visits, no unpleasant surprises.
